Expense proposal: Document language server setup

I’d like to propose a $100 feature bounty for a new contributor to document how to:

  • Install the dhall-lsp-server executable
  • Set up the executable with various editors that support language servers (e.g. VSCode, Vim, and Emacs)

I can see this as a common task relevant to all new users of the Dhall ecosystem that would benefit from quality documentation.

Like with the previous proposal, the motivation of this proposal is to bring in a new contributor and also to advertise that documentation contributions are welcomed and honored by our community.

According to our expense guidelines I need to formally document the following:

  • What purpose is the expense for?

    To document how to set up language server support in various editors

  • Is this a one-time or recurring expense?

    One-time

  • What is the amount you with to expense?

    $100

For reference, our current project balance is $401.88.

The expense is approved the same way we approve changes to the language standard.
